What happens if you put milk in a pressure cooker?

Adding dairy to the beginning of the cooking time of pressure cooking can cause the milk or cream to curdle or separate. It can also cause your pressure valve to get clogged as dairy will foam at a high temperature.

Can a Dutch oven be used as a slow cooker?

Yes, you can use a Dutch oven as a slow cooker. That is because both of these world-renowned kitchen appliances are able to prepare and cook the same recipe in much the same way. The main difference is the heat source that is used, how fast the food can be cooked, and the fact that you cannot sear in a slow cooker.

Who are the top sellers of Tupperware?

Robert Suchan, Tupperware Drag Queen, Makes $250,000 A Year By Dressing Up As A Woman. If you see Robert Suchan on the street, you might not guess that this strapping, 6-foot, 5-inch man is North America’s top Tupperware salesman. That’s because he’s also North America’s top Tupperware saleswoman.
